What problem does it solve?

This Skill streamlines the complex process of product discovery and requirements gathering, transforming raw ideas into actionable product briefs and strategic foundations.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Product Discovery: Conduct in-depth research, stakeholder interviews, and market analysis to identify core problems and opportunities.
  • Product Brief Creation: Generate comprehensive documents outlining the problem, target users, proposed solution, success metrics, and risks.
  • Use Case: When launching a new feature, use this Skill to interview stakeholders, research competitors, define user needs, and produce a clear product brief that guides the entire development process.

How do I conduct stakeholder interviews for product discovery?

Stakeholder interviews for product discovery involve structured questioning to identify core problems and opportunities. This process extracts deep insights using frameworks like 5 Whys and Jobs-to-be-Done to define user needs and align strategic goals.

What is the best way to write a product brief from raw ideas?

Writing a product brief from raw ideas requires transforming stakeholder feedback and market research into a comprehensive document. This brief outlines the problem, target users, proposed solution, success metrics, and potential risks to guide development.

How does the Jobs-to-be-Done framework work for requirements gathering?

The Jobs-to-be-Done framework for requirements gathering works by focusing on the underlying user needs rather than solutions. It helps identify user problems and opportunities during product discovery to ensure the proposed solution achieves the desired outcome.

Can I use market research to define success metrics for early-stage product planning?

Market research helps define success metrics for early-stage product planning by assessing competitive landscapes and validating user needs. This research directly informs the product brief, ensuring the identified success metrics align with market opportunities and core problems.

When do I need to use the 5 Whys framework for business analysis?

You need the 5 Whys framework for business analysis when conducting root cause analysis during problem definition. It facilitates deep insight generation by repeatedly asking why to uncover the fundamental issues driving the need for a new product feature.
